Transponder Keys
Nissan keys are equipped with transponder chips in the majority of models. These chips disable your car's immobilizer system so that no one is able to start your car without your permission. This method can save a lot of money on repair and replacement costs.
There are two types of transponder keys which are rolling code and crypto. Rolling code transponders send data in both directions between the key and the car's computer. The car's computer validates the information sent by the key and then changes the chip's code. This is done in a secure manner so that nobody can steal the data.
Crypto transponders transmit information in a way that is more hidden. The keys are encrypted and they can't be copied. However there are ways to circumvent this. Key Batteries
It's surprisingly simple to change the battery inside your key fob. Nissan key fobs are powered by a standard coin-sized disc battery, which is known as a CR2032 (the numbers indicate the size of the battery). They are available at any store that sells regular coin-sized batteries. They also last for a long time because they are used passively and rarely connect to the car.
Make sure that the key fob displays an indicator light for low battery. If it does, it's an indication that the battery must be replaced. If you've got a new battery the key fob should be able to snap back into place as long as it is aligned correctly.

Key Cutting
Nissan makes vans and cars which come with a range of keys. Older vehicles, typically from the early 2000s and onwards utilize a key made of metal with the standard locking mechanism. Your local car locksmith can cut a replacement key for these cars, but the key will not contain a transponder, which deactivates your vehicle's immobiliser. It will allow you to start it.
Modern cars with keyless entry or push-to-start have transponders in the key's head. This chip is coded for the immobiliser of the car. This kind of key can only be made by a specialist auto-locksmith using the correct key programming equipment.
